Transaction d89db3fa9dd944a62e14291d552a0267a729a9786cefbb98c2e228ef541018c0
1 Input
1 Output
-
d89db3fa9dd944a62e14291d552a0267a729a9786cefbb98c2e228ef541018c0:0
- value
- 42038195
- script pubkey
- OP_0 OP_PUSHBYTES_20 e854667bff8a46de1c30fe660cab363f158cda37
- address
- bc1qap2xv7ll3frdu8pslenqe2ek8u2cek3hjgwx3x